Identification of HIV-1C gag and nef specific elispot based T-lymphocytes responses in infected Indian individuals
Vajpayee M.1, Mendiratta S.1, Kaushik S.1
Objectives: T cell immune responses to Gag have been most frequently linked to control of viremia whereas CTL responses to Nef have direct relationship with viral load. It is important to characterize these responses with the aim of identifying protective correlates of immunity for successful implementation of an immunotherapeutic strategy to control HIV-1 infection in Indian population. Methods: We performed a comprehensive analysis of the T cell immune responses directed at HIV-1 subtype C Gag and Nef proteins in 30 ART-naïve; chronic HIV-1 infected Indian individuals using IFN-g ELISpot assay for HIV-1 Gag and Nef at both matrix and single peptide level. Results: Gag and Nef antigens were responded respectively by 73.3% and 90% of the study population. A mean of 2.73 epitopes were recognized for Nef in contrast to 2.03 for Gag. Increasing values for HIV-1C Gag specific T- cell responses were correlated with decreasing values of plasma viral load(r=-0.752,p value=.019). In contrast higher Nef specific responses were correlated with higher plasma viral load(r=.029,p value =0.945) The mean frequency of Nef specific responses (1064 SFC/106PBMC) correlated with the number of epitopes recognized (R = 0.83, P = 0.00) Similarly mean magnitude of responses for Gag antigen (699 SFC/106 cells) correlates significantly with the breadth (R = 0.70, P = 0.00). The conserved immunodominant region of Nef protein (Nef 73-95:QVPLRPMTYKAAFDLSFFLKEKG) and (Nef 129-143: PGPGVRYPLTFGWCF) were identified by 69.5% and 26% of the studied population whereas (Gag 17-31,p17; EKIRLRPGGKKHYML), (Gag 260-274,p24;DIYKRWIILGLNKIV) & ( Gag 348-362 ;TACQGVGGPSHKARV) were identified by 13% each. Conclusions: Immunodominant regions, particularly directed to Gag and Nef, and Correlation among Viral load, Magnitude and Breadth of response merit further consideration, for vaccine design. All the identified immunodominant regions are also correlated with HIV Immunology database (Los Alamos) indicating the importance of Gag and Nef-specific responses in multi-clade vaccine approach.
